Samuel Crompton

Samuel Crompton was an English inventor and engineer who created the spinning mule in 1779. This machine combined features of earlier spinning devices to produce stronger, finer, and more consistent yarn for textiles. His innovation revolutionized the cotton industry during the Industrial Revolution, significantly increasing fabric production efficiency. Although he didn't profit much from his invention, Crompton's work laid important groundwork for modern textile manufacturing, impacting global industry and economic growth.
